Summary

This innovative dissertation is the first thorough empirical analysis of the German-Israeli youth exchange as viewed from a political science perspective. In addition to archive material and newspaper articles (from the eras: 1965-1967, 1972/1973, 1990/1991, 2000), the comprehensive data set encompasses 130 qualitative interviews with six different interest groups in Germany and Israel. The research focuses on the school exchange programs between the cities of Cologne/Tel Aviv and Bremen/Haifa. Within the area of foreign cultural policy, the objective of this study is to enhance knowledge about the interdependence of the 'special relationship' between Germany and the State of Israel and the youth exchange programs. The results indicate that the interdependence between the macro political level and the micro youth exchange level - though constantly there - has lost its strength over time due to the gradual process of normalization between the two States. By presenting this rich empirical data, the book not only opens up new fields of empirical research for scientists interested in studying international youth exchange, but is also highly relevant for practitioners specifically involved in German-Israeli youth exchange. Dissertation.
